The Difference Between Analog and Digital Signals

The primary difference between VGA and HDMI is the type of signal they carry. VGA carries analog signals, which are prone to degradation and interference, while HDMI carries digital signals, which are more resistant to degradation and offer higher quality.

Analog signals are represented by a continuous waveform, whereas digital signals are represented by a series of discrete values (0s and 1s). This fundamental difference makes digital signals more suitable for high-definition applications.

VGA-to-HDMI Converters: How They Work

VGA-to-HDMI converters work by taking the analog VGA signal and converting it to a digital signal that can be transmitted over an HDMI cable. The conversion process involves several steps:

  1. Analog-to-Digital Conversion: The VGA signal is converted to a digital signal using an analog-to-digital converter (ADC).
  2. Signal Processing: The digital signal is then processed to remove any noise or artifacts that may have been introduced during the conversion process.
  3. HDMI Encoding: The processed digital signal is then encoded into an HDMI signal, which can be transmitted over an HDMI cable.

Do I need a separate audio connection when using a VGA-to-HDMI converter?

When using a VGA-to-HDMI converter, you may need a separate audio connection to transmit audio signals. VGA cables do not carry audio signals, so you will need to connect your device’s audio output to the HDMI device’s audio input using a separate audio cable.

However, some VGA-to-HDMI converters may have an audio input that allows you to connect your device’s audio output to the converter. In this case, the converter will transmit both the video and audio signals over the HDMI cable. It’s essential to check the specifications of your converter to determine if it supports audio conversion.

Are there any limitations to using a VGA-to-HDMI converter?

Yes, there are some limitations to using a VGA-to-HDMI converter. One of the main limitations is the video quality, which may not be as good as a native HDMI signal. The conversion process can introduce some signal degradation, which may result in a lower video quality.

Additionally, some VGA-to-HDMI converters may not support all HDMI resolutions or features, such as 4K or HDR. Some converters may also introduce latency or delay, which can be a problem for applications that require real-time video, such as gaming or video conferencing. It’s essential to check the specifications of your converter to determine its limitations.
